Combined computational modeling and experimental analysis integrating chemical and mechanical signals suggests possible mechanism of shoot meristem maintenance

HIGHLIGHTS

  • who: Mikahl Banwarth-Kuhn and colleagues from the Interdisciplinary Center for Quantitative Modeling in Biology, University California, Riverside, California have published the paper: Combined computational modeling and experimental analysis integrating chemical and mechanical signals suggests possible mechanism of shoot meristem maintenance, in the Journal: (JOURNAL) of June/21,/2022
  • what: In this paper simulations using newly developed multiscale computational model are combined with experimental studies to suggest and test three hypothesized mechanisms for the regulation cell division plane orientation and the direction anisotropic cell expansion in the corpus.
